Bob, Audition V1.5 (also V3) are both 32 bit apps. But they run fine on a 64 bit Win 10 machine, that’s what I’m running here.

I’ve been running V1.5 since 2004, bought it when it first came out, they had a special upgrade price offer at the time for people previously running Cool Edit. I couldn’t tell you how many times I’ve upgraded my computers since 2004, and Windows versions too obviously, but each time I get a new machine I reinstall Audition 1.5 and 3.0 on it, never had a problem.

Hi all

So I've got a few DAWs on the go that I am trying out (Cakewalk, Cubase, Ableton) but a common problem I'm having with all of them is that whenever they're running they completely hog my computer's audio, meaning I cannot listen to anything else. This is a bit of an issue when trying to learn how to use them since nearly all the tutorials are videos.

Does anyone know how I can get around this?

Many thanks

It sounds like you are using ASIO drivers. Most all ASIO drivers can only do one program at a time so if your DAW is on ASIO then nothing else will sound. Temporary change either your DAW or your video program to MME, WDM, or WAS drivers. I would change the DAW to WAS, listen then close the video and put the DAW back in ASIO.

I hope this helps.

PS - I run BiaB in MME and my DAW in ASIO as this way both can be active at the same time.

You can use Voicemeeter Banana,
set windows to use hardware input 1 or 2
set your audio app to use MME input 1 or 2
or ASIO VoiceMeeter ASIO or Voicemeeter ASIO AUX
set the hardware output to your hardware audio device/s
you can download them all from the VoiceMeeter website.
